Common Pathogens and Drug Resistance of Neonatal Pneumonia with New Multichannel Sensor
This study aimed to study the application value of a new multichannel sensor in pathogen detection and drug resistance analysis of neonatal pneumonia. 180 newborns with infectious pneumonia were selected, and a new multichannel piezoelectric sensor was constructed.
